Gunmen suspected to be cult members have killed the President-General of Ogidi community in Idemili North Local Government Area of Anambra State, alongside another person.
The community leader, Sir Ikwuka Okoye, also known as Anumili, was reportedly shot dead on Friday, February 6, at the Ogidi School Field. Another individual, believed to be a close relative of the victim, was also killed in the attack.
Community sources said the assailants were suspected members of a rival cult group, who allegedly carried out the attack in reprisal for the recent arrest and killing of their leader by local security operatives.
A resident, who requested anonymity, disclosed that the gunmen arrived at the School Field in the evening, opened fire on their targets, and fled the area immediately after the shooting.
As of the time of filing this report, the identity of the second victim has not been officially confirmed. Security agencies have also not released an official statement regarding the incident.
